**Ticket: Mergeotron dedupe job failing — creds expired**

Heads up: the nightly Mergeotron run that deduplicates customer records against the Goldrecord matching service started 401-ing on Tuesday. Turns out the service credential quietly hit its 90-day expiry. I've requested a replacement and wired it through config instead of the old hardcoded constant — please check the diff for that. The refreshed key goes right here.

gateway credential: vxb3-o9a

Ticket: Config drift — Userhive extraction from Bramblecore monolith. During the split of the user module into the standalone Userhive service, the session and password-policy settings were copied by hand rather than generated from the shared template. They have since diverged: the monolith received two hotfix changes that were never mirrored. Future maintainers should treat the template as canonical and reconcile before the next release. The currently deployed, drifted values are reproduced below.

config for hawip-bahop:
[fendor]
host = fendor.paliqworks.corp
user = fendor_svc
database = fendor_prod

# Legacy Pricing Uplift — Managers Only

Heads up, folks: we're moving legacy Brightstack customers to the new tariff next quarter. Expect some pushback — the uplift averages 12%. Talking points and retention discounts are in the playbook folder. Please don't discuss outside this group until the customer letters go out. The reasoning sits in the confidential note appended just below.

management briefing: Headcount on the Belix team goes from 60 to 93 by the end of November. Gross margin on Belix came in at 23 percent against a plan of 47 percent.